Construction phase begins on railway station project in Israel
We are excited to share exciting news with our community. The project for the construction of the Meuyan Sorek railway station in Rishon Lezion, in which we actively participated, has entered the construction phase.
Draftec participated in the project as part of the creation and maintenance of the information model. The developed model will ensure maximum efficiency of coordination and prevent possible conflicts and delays.
The Meuyan Sorek railway station project includes the construction of a station building, built-in parking, the creation of two outdoor parking spaces on the ground floor, including a public transport terminal, operating stations and an airport. Located adjacent to the Sorek complex, between routes 4 and 4311, the project has a budget estimate of approximately NIS 200 million (excluding infrastructure relocation, expropriation, planning and management costs).
